OK this is probably a stupid question but I'm just a little suspicious now . The people I drive for otr is deducting the cost of the fuel off the top of each load we run. as a independent contractor and since all the fuel is deducted off the load and effects my pay shouldn't I get part of the fuel surcharge check that the owners of my truck recieve. Yes or No.... Thanks for the awesome video. Very informative.
@MarkStaite
@MarkStaite 5 лет назад
If the cost of fuel shows as a negative number on the settlement (as it should) AND the FSC shows as a positive number, then everything is fine and accounted for properly. The FSC is off-setting the cost of fuel. Now... If the FSC does NOT appear anywhere on the settlement to off-set the fuel cost, then you're probably getting screwed. I can't answer this properly without seeing your weekly settlement sheets.

I have a question, plz I hope someone sees this, Do most brokers pay fuel surcharge? Because sometimes I get good rates but I'm noticing some rate confirmations don't show any fuel surcharge..so I wanna know if this company is skimming me out, im on a load right now pays 3000 for 1700 miles, it shows kno fuel surcharge n im like fuck it doesn't make sense, plz anyone id appreciate it
@MarkStaite
@MarkStaite 3 года назад
In today's spot-market... Most brokered loads are considered "All In" when your negotiating total revenue for the load. Notice I said 'most'. You have to ask the broker for details like FSC as well as Lumping/Unloading charges. Every brokered load is different. If you don't ask, you don't get.
